
Curb appeal. Sometimes the exterior of your home is the last thing you think about when preparing to sell. But in reality, it's the very first thing a potential buyer sees. Many buyers begin the house hunt by doing a 'drive by' before even booking an appointment or hitting the open house. It's critical that the exterior of your home is tidy, inviting and better still, decked out for the season you are selling during. In the summer time that means that all the lawns are cut, weeds pulled, gardens planted up and any extras such as a pair of good looking urns beside the doors with a fresh arrangement of annuals, clean attractive garden furniture out back, the list can go on and on. In the winter time, fire up the inspiration from websites such as Martha Stewart (image seen above) and buy or make a big beautiful wreath for the door, garland on any railings, and reuse the pretty urns for winter foliage or shrubs. A few twinkling lights won't hurt either. 'This the season!
